AI Summary
-
Prohibits state officers and employees from inquiring about an individual's immigration status unless necessary to determine program or benefit eligibility or required by law
-
Bars state officers and employees, including law enforcement, from disclosing information to federal immigration authorities for civil immigration enforcement without a judicial warrant or order
-
Restricts law enforcement officers from inquiring about immigration status unless investigating illegal activity where status is relevant, with explicit protections for crime victims and witnesses
-
Prohibits law enforcement from using state resources to detect or apprehend individuals suspected only of civil immigration violations, and bars police action solely based on undocumented status
-
Requires federal immigration authorities to present a judicial warrant or order to execute civil arrests within state facilities, unless the arrest relates to a proceeding within that facility
Legislative Description
Protects New Yorkers from unnecessary inquiry into immigration status by state agencies, employees, or departments and restricts the access of federal immigration authorities' to state buildings.
